CAMPUS FACILITIES AND SUSTAINABILITY OFFICE

Senior Facilities Officer (Ref. 22060701-IE)

Duties

The appointee will be required to:

(a) be responsible for the maintenance works of existing building facilities as well as building improvement and fit-out works;

(b) plan, organize, co-ordinate and supervise contractors to carry out repairs and maintenance works for building fabrics/fittings/fixture;

(c) design, prepare specifications and drawings for maintenance and improvement works as well as assess and make recommendations on returned tenders;

(d) provide technical back-up and support to other sections of the Office for University’s activities and functions when necessary;

(e) liaise with other sections of the Office, other units and contractors regarding the execution of assigned works;

(f) monitor the progress/quality of work performed/service provided by contractors; and arrange procurement of services and equipment/tools;

(g) perform shift duties including working on Saturdays/Sundays/public holidays when required; and

(h) perform any other duties as assigned by the Director of the Office or his delegates.

Qualifications

Applicants should:

(a) have a recognized degree in Building Surveying or a building construction related discipline;

(b) have at least five years of relevant experience, preferably with substantial experience in building maintenance/improvement works;

(c) possess a valid Construction Industry Safety Training Certificate (Green Card) for construction sites;

(d) be familiar with Minor Works Regulations and have sound knowledge in legislative requirements of health and safety in construction sites;

(e) have good communication, supervisory and interpersonal skills;

(f) have sound knowledge of Microsoft Office and AutoCAD; and

(g) be able to communicate effectively in both written and spoken English and Chinese.

Preference will be given to those with practical experience in leakage repairs to building fabrics.
